How Power Rankings are Calculated: A Detailed Guide
Power rankings are a popular way to assess the current form of teams or individuals within a league or competition. Unlike traditional standings, which are based solely on win-loss records, power rankings attempt to account for various factors that contribute to a team's overall strength. This guide will walk you through the steps involved in calculating power rankings, providing a clear understanding of the methodologies employed.

1. Identifying Key Performance Indicators (KPIs)
The first step in creating power rankings is to identify the Key Performance Indicators (KPIs) that will be used to evaluate each team. These KPIs should be relevant to the sport and reflect the factors that contribute to winning. Examples of common KPIs include:
Wins and Losses: The most basic indicator of success. A higher win percentage generally indicates a stronger team.
Points Scored: The total number of points a team has scored in their games. This reflects offensive capabilities.
Points Allowed: The total number of points a team has allowed in their games. This reflects defensive strength.
Point Differential: The difference between points scored and points allowed. This provides a more comprehensive view of a team's overall performance.
Strength of Schedule: A measure of the difficulty of a team's schedule. This is often factored in to account for teams that have played easier or harder opponents.
Recent Performance: How a team has performed in their most recent games. This can be a good indicator of current form.
Home and Away Records: A team's performance at home versus on the road.
Turnover Differential: The difference between turnovers forced and turnovers committed. This reflects a team's ability to control possession.
The specific KPIs used will vary depending on the sport. For example, in Australian Rules Football (AFL), KPIs might include disposals, marks, tackles, and inside 50s. 2. Assigning Weights to Different KPIs
Once the KPIs have been identified, the next step is to assign weights to each KPI. The weights reflect the relative importance of each KPI in determining a team's overall strength. For example, wins might be weighted more heavily than points scored, as winning is ultimately the most important objective. The weights should add up to 100%.
Here's an example of how weights might be assigned:
Wins: 40%
Points Scored: 20%
Points Allowed: 20%
Strength of Schedule: 10%
Recent Performance: 10%
Determining the appropriate weights is a crucial step. It often involves a combination of statistical analysis, expert opinion, and subjective judgement. 3. Calculating Raw Scores
After assigning weights, the next step is to calculate raw scores for each team based on their performance in each KPI. This involves using the team's statistics for each KPI and applying the assigned weight. For example, if a team has a win percentage of 60% and wins are weighted at 40%, the team's raw score for wins would be 0.60 40 = 24.
The raw scores for each KPI are then added together to create a total raw score for each team. This total raw score represents the team's overall performance based on the selected KPIs and their assigned weights.
For example, let's say a team has the following statistics and weights:
Wins: 60% (Weight: 40%) - Raw Score: 24
Points Scored: 70 points per game (Weight: 20%) - Raw Score: 14 (Assuming 70 is 70% of a maximum possible score)
Points Allowed: 50 points per game (Weight: 20%) - Raw Score: 10 (Assuming 50 is 50% of a maximum possible score, and lower is better)
Strength of Schedule: Above Average (Weight: 10%) - Raw Score: 7 (Assuming above average is 70%)
Recent Performance: Won last 3 games (Weight: 10%) - Raw Score: 8 (Assuming winning the last 3 is 80%)
The team's total raw score would be 24 + 14 + 10 + 7 + 8 = 63.
4. Adjusting for Strength of Schedule
Strength of schedule is a crucial factor to consider when calculating power rankings. A team that has played a difficult schedule should be given more credit than a team that has played an easy schedule. There are several ways to adjust for strength of schedule.
Average Opponent Win Percentage: Calculate the average win percentage of each team's opponents. A lower average win percentage indicates a weaker schedule.
Massey Ratings: Use a system like Massey Ratings, which assigns a numerical rating to each team based on their performance against other teams.
Elo Ratings: Similar to Massey Ratings, Elo ratings are used to rank teams based on their relative skill level.
The adjustment for strength of schedule can be incorporated into the raw score by adding or subtracting points based on the team's schedule difficulty. For example, if a team has played a significantly harder schedule than average, their raw score might be increased by a certain percentage. This ensures that teams are not unfairly penalized for playing tough opponents.
5. Addressing Home Field Advantage
Home field advantage is a well-documented phenomenon in many sports. Teams typically perform better when playing at home due to factors such as familiarity with the venue, crowd support, and travel fatigue for the visiting team. To account for home field advantage, power rankings can be adjusted to reflect a team's performance at home versus on the road.
One way to address home field advantage is to calculate separate raw scores for home games and away games. These scores can then be weighted differently to reflect the advantage of playing at home. For example, a team might receive a higher score for a win at home than for a win on the road.
Another approach is to simply add a fixed number of points to a team's raw score for each home game. The number of points added should be based on historical data and reflect the average advantage that teams have when playing at home. This adjustment helps to level the playing field and ensures that teams are not unfairly penalized for playing more games on the road.
6. Final Ranking Calculation and Interpretation
Once all the adjustments have been made, the final ranking can be calculated by ordering the teams based on their adjusted raw scores. The team with the highest score is ranked first, the team with the second-highest score is ranked second, and so on.
It's important to remember that power rankings are just one tool for evaluating team performance. They should not be used as the sole basis for making predictions or decisions. Other factors, such as injuries, team chemistry, and coaching changes, can also have a significant impact on a team's performance.
